Official Fallout 3 demake emerges from Bethesda's vault

No modern class💦ic is complete without its own demake, and thanks to Bethesda's homemade Official Fallout Japanese RPG Demake, we now have a unique glimpse at the Capital Wasteland in all of its 8-bit pixelated, post-apocalyptic glory.

Posted today onthe game looks and plays identical to an early NESDragon Warriortitle, albeit with jumpsuits and super mutants in lieu of battle armor and slime. Written completely in Japanese, it's unclear just how much game there actual is to play, but judging from the slew of iconic locationꦯs, RPG battle sequences and seemingly com💃plex menu options, it would appear enough to fill at least one or two lunch breaks.

It's unusual for a developer to take a stab at demaking its own game, but t𒆙he Official Fallout Japanese RPG Demake does look to benefit greatly from its association with Bethesda.
